Wonderspring is Hiring a Kindergarten Enrichment Teacher Near Havertown, PA

Are you an experienced early childhood educator? Wonderspring is seeking a Kindergarten Enrichment Teacher to join the team at our early childhood education center in Havertown. Join a team dedicated to creating a fun, nurturing environment where children learn and thrive. You’ll be responsible for planning and implementing lessons based on the Creative Curriculum and the PA Early Learning Standards; executing best practices in education and health and safety; conducting assessments; and collaborating with parents and teachers to promote optimal development of each child. 

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Plan, organize and implement lessons based on developmentally appropriate practices that reflect the approved curriculum objectives. Wonderspring uses Creative Curriculum.
  • Communicate weekly lesson plans with families and post the plans inside and outside of the classroom. 
  • Supervise and ensure the safety and well-being of the children, be alert to the needs of children as individuals and as a group as outlined in the Wonderspring Supervision of Children and Child ID policies.
  • Maintain a professional and positive attitude when interacting with children, parents, colleagues, and administrators. 
  • Teach children how to use acceptable alternatives to challenging behavior to reduce conflict by using provided techniques such as FLIP IT and Second Step. 
  • Observe children in the program throughout the year by recording observations, anecdotes, checklists, and other methods. 
  • Assess children’s progress, routines, and interests, and keep parents informed of their child’s development.
  • Conduct Family/Teacher Conferences at least twice a year in coordination with Center Administration.
  • Provide and maintain a neat, organized classroom; take responsibility for the upkeep of materials and equipment. Engage children in housekeeping activities by encouraging them to store their toys and supplies in designated areas.
  • Maintain a stimulating, aesthetically and educationally appealing room décor (display of children’s work, arrangement of bulletin boards, placement of books, science materials, etc.).
  • Provide support in tracking and escorting enrichment students to and from school district buses, ensuring their safe and punctual transportation while adhering to established safety protocols and procedures.
  • Manage the inventory and maintenance of all classroom supplies, furniture, materials, and equipment, ensuring adequate stock levels and operational functionality to support effective teaching and learning environments. 
  • Collaborate in the preparation for licensing and monitor visits, actively participating in the planning process and assisting in ensuring compliance with regulations and standards set forth by licensing.
  • Engage in Wonderspring staff meetings, attend in-services, external training programs, and actively participate in center events to foster professional development, collaboration, and a cohesive team environment.

Qualifications

  • BA/BS in Early Childhood Education or Elementary Education, preferred. 
  • Minimum of two (2) years’ experience working with preschool through second grade children
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ills and the ability to interact effectively with parents/guardians.
  • Ability to maintain high level standards of confidentiality regarding center, staff, and family matters.
  • Knowledge and understanding of DHS licensing, Keystone Stars, and accreditation requirements.
  • Ability to relate well in a multicultural cultural classroom environment.
  • Basic Proficiency in Microsoft Word Office or Google Suite
  • First Aid/ CPR
